What are the benefits of eating beets?
Beets are known for their health benefits, including improved blood flow, lower blood pressure, and enhanced exercise performance.

How should I store fresh beets?
Fresh beets should be kept in a cool, dry place. You can store them in the refrigerator to extend their freshness.
What are some popular recipes that include beets?
Beets can be used in salads, smoothies, soups, and as a roasted side dish. They pair well with various flavors, including citrus and goat cheese.
